Output 74f4d103986f126edd9b8d41d31c229f1bb4e23020f3cdbfb19db0e72ceda44a:1

value
13807
script pubkey
OP_0 OP_PUSHBYTES_20 66a8fb7e4977f837f5c95457f2404b2fdf525ac3
address
tb1qv650kljfwlur0awf23tlyszt9l04ykkra8w0wx
transaction
74f4d103986f126edd9b8d41d31c229f1bb4e23020f3cdbfb19db0e72ceda44a